sport and frolic both are nouns.

sport and frolic both are verbs.

Word NounAdjectiveVerbAdverb
sport Yes No Yes No
frolic Yes No Yes No
As verbs, sport and frolic are synonyms defined as:
  • sport and frolic: play boisterously
Other synonyms of sport include cavort, disport, frisk, gambol, lark, lark about, rollick, romp, run around, skylark.
